| CHARISSE CARNEY NUNES|
Writer, speaker and social entrepreneur
Charisse is the author of the childrens books I AM BARACK OBAMA (2009); I DREAM A WORLD FOR YOU: A COVENANT FOR OUR CHILDREN (2007); and NAPPY (2006), as well as the book SONGS OF A SISTERMOM: MOTHERHOOD POEMS (2004). Charisse is the founder of Brand Nu Words, a company dedicated to publishing uniquely artistic books and related media that tell stories that too often lay untold. A graduate of Harvard Law School, Harvard Kennedy School of Government, and Lincoln University, Charisse is a Senior Vice President of the Jamestown Project, an action-oriented think tank dedicated to making American democracy real. Charisse is a Silver Director for USANA Health Sciences, focusing on children’s nutrition. Her passion for instilling in children the lessons of history and their aspirations for tomorrow has become a consistent theme in her work.
Charisse has served as a speaker or presenter for numerous national and regional organizations and schools. She has appeared on ABC News Now, Radio One, and American Urban Radio Networks.
